That happened 2 (or 3?) years ago while paddling across SB channel with several boats, dozens of SUP and prone paddleboarders and the biggest collective freakout I've ever seen in the ocean. 1 large white was spotted, we got plucked out of the water, moved a few miles, got back in the water, and another aggressive white began circling the front of the pack. The freakout began and the shark went through the entire pack of people/boats, ping-ponging left to right (every way it turned, there was a boat, board or people) until a boat mowed over it and it dove and wasn't seen again. In the end there was an absolute yard sale of paddleboards floating 9 miles from shore spanning about 1/4 mile and lots of people on boats they had never been on before. Got to see my first whitey, though.
